    Should I start off as an LLC or S Corp?

    • @crystatyusea
      @crystatyusea  2 роки тому +1

      Keep in mind that the "LLC" designation is a state entity and the S Corp is a a tax election (not an entity type). So if you are starting a business, check to see what the state requirements are for the state you are located in. If you are required to register with the state, register as a sole proprietor or single-member LLC; which would file a Sch C with your 1040. Then you can decide if you want your business to be recognized by the IRS as an S Corp and file an 112-@ each year. Also remember that with a sole proprietor or smllc, you cannot be on payroll, instead you will take non-deductible draws from the business. If you elect S Corp, you can put yourself on payroll.
